GrubaS Posted May 3, 2015 Share Posted May 3, 2015 Hello, I have problem bcz when someone is dead then spaming in debugscript 3 server.lua:5: Bad argument @ 'getElementModel' [Expected element at argument 1, got boolean] function cheetah(veh) for i ,v in ipairs (getElementsByType("player")) do veh = getPedOccupiedVehicle(v) local id = getElementModel ( veh ) if id == 415 then if getElementData(v,"state") == "alive" then local handling = getVehicleHandling(veh) if handling["mass"] ~= 1200 or handling["turnMass"] ~= 3000 then outputChatBox(getPlayerName(v).."#FA6400's mass: #FFBF961200 #FA6400/ #780000"..handling["mass"], root, 255,100,0,true) outputChatBox(getPlayerName(v).."#FA6400's turn mass: #FFBF963000 #FA6400/ #780000"..handling["turnMass"], root, 255,100,0,true) end end end end end addEventHandler("onVehicleDamage", getRootElement(), cheetah) Link to comment
3B00DG4MER Posted May 3, 2015 Share Posted May 3, 2015 remove veh = getPedOccupiedVehicle(v) cuz it's already an Parameter Link to comment
GrubaS Posted May 3, 2015 Author Share Posted May 3, 2015 now, server.lua:5: Bad argument @ 'getElementModel' [Expected element at argument 1, got number '49.5'] Link to comment
Walid Posted May 3, 2015 Share Posted May 3, 2015 now, server.lua:5: Bad argument @ 'getElementModel' [Expected element at argument 1, got number '49.5'] Simply because you are trying to check loss model ??? loss: A float representing the amount of health the vehicle lost. so what 3B00DG4MER said is wrong try this function cheetah() for i ,v in ipairs (getElementsByType("player")) do local veh = getPedOccupiedVehicle(v) if veh then if veh == source then local id = getElementModel ( source ) if tonumber(id) == 415 then if getElementData(v,"state") == "alive" then local handling = getVehicleHandling(source) if handling["mass"] ~= 1200 or handling["turnMass"] ~= 3000 then outputChatBox(getPlayerName(v).."#FA6400's mass: #FFBF961200 #FA6400/ #780000"..handling["mass"], root, 255,100,0,true) outputChatBox(getPlayerName(v).."#FA6400's turn mass: #FFBF963000 #FA6400/ #780000"..handling["turnMass"], root, 255,100,0,true) end end end end end end end addEventHandler("onVehicleDamage", getRootElement(), cheetah) Note: instead of using getPedOccupiedVehicle() use getVehicleOccupant (). Example: function cheetah() local driver = getVehicleOccupant ( source ) if driver then local id = getElementModel ( source ) if tonumber(id) == 415 then if getElementData(driver,"state") == "alive" then local handling = getVehicleHandling(source) if handling["mass"] ~= 1200 or handling["turnMass"] ~= 3000 then outputChatBox(getPlayerName(driver).."#FA6400's mass: #FFBF961200 #FA6400/ #780000"..handling["mass"], root, 255,100,0,true) outputChatBox(getPlayerName(driver).."#FA6400's turn mass: #FFBF963000 #FA6400/ #780000"..handling["turnMass"], root, 255,100,0,true) end end end end end addEventHandler("onVehicleDamage", getRootElement(), cheetah) Link to comment
